Linux开源命令行速搭小程序服务器
|
在现代开发实践中,Linux开源命令行工具为快速搭建小程序服务器提供了高效且灵活的解决方案。作为React架构师,我深知构建可扩展、高性能的服务端环境的重要性,而Linux命令行正是实现这一目标的核心武器。 通过使用如Nginx、Node.js、PM2等开源工具,开发者可以在Linux系统上迅速配置一个稳定的小程序服务器。这些工具不仅具备强大的功能,还拥有丰富的社区支持和文档资源,使得部署过程更加直观和可控。 掌握基本的Linux命令是必不可少的,例如ls、cd、grep、sed、awk等,它们能够帮助你高效地管理文件、查找日志、修改配置。同时,熟悉shell脚本编写可以极大提升自动化部署的效率,减少人为错误。 对于小程序后端服务,通常需要处理HTTP请求、数据库连接以及静态资源托管。利用Express或Koa框架结合MongoDB或PostgreSQL,配合Docker容器化部署,可以构建出高可用性的服务架构,满足不同规模的业务需求。 安全性也是不可忽视的一环。通过配置防火墙(如iptables或ufw)、设置SSL证书、限制访问权限等方式,可以有效保护服务器免受攻击。定期更新系统和依赖库也是维护服务器健康的重要步骤。
AI生成3D模型,仅供参考 持续监控和日志分析是保障服务稳定运行的关键。使用Prometheus、Grafana、ELK等工具,可以实时掌握服务器状态,及时发现并解决问题,确保小程序服务始终处于最佳运行状态。 (编辑:开发网_新乡站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330465号